I keep getting this error message.. dear god..

Techdegree-test2 has been updated on https://github.com/youssefjohn/Techdegree-test2.git since you last synced. You can try syncing again or run git pull origin master && git push origin master from the command line.

This message appears when trying to upload from my desktop to github.com.

It sounds like your branch on GitHub has commits on it that your local copy does not have. They are a bit out of sync so it's not sure what to do. What happens when you issue the command it gives you on the command line?
